How to Explore Your Own Unspoken Truths
- Stay present: Notice what discomfort arises and invite reflection.
- Seek safe spaces: Look for support groups, therapy, or trusted circles where honesty is welcomed.
- Challenge assumptions: Ask yourself, “What am I avoiding? Why?”
- Speak it aloud: Sometimes naming a hidden fear or desire is the first step toward healing.
